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9173750166 18353689 0850048799
829 8822220649 96302972463
829 8822220649 96302972463
01430045241 5588076 93555389886
All about undefined
Interested in learning more?
829 8822220649 96302972463
01430045241 5588076 93555389886
See more
3030604377 44753
8388277497 966931 09088714
See more
038596851 158999309
516219 1997172 796246344
See more